On Thu, 2009-01-08 at 22:12 -0800, A. Johnson wrote: > Problem: DW needs to make money to run! And we want to have more > than just paid accounts to make people want to give us money. Small > impulse purchases are especially awesome, but small money amounts are > disproportionately eaten by fees. So, for instance, if we sell $1 v- > gifts? We only get 67 cents if someone buys just one, because there > is a 2.7% + 30 cent fee for the transaction. That is sad and a waste. > > Possible solution: We implement a (nonrefundable) points system. [...] > > So: good idea, bad idea, unrealistic?
I like it. Facebook handles this by allowing people to purchase 11 gift tokens for the price of 10, or something like that, but points is a more flexible system. _______________________________________________ dw-discuss mailing list [email protected] http://lists.dwscoalition.org/cgi-bin/mailman/listinfo/dw-discuss
